Help with Waveports
I have run into a problem in my simulations.
I want to simulate the near-field coupling between two adjacent twin-lead lines. To do this, I run two sets of parallel copper lines inside a single vacuum box.
Now I want to define ports, which are defined between each pair of wires on each side of the vacuum box. The problem is that I can only define one waveport per face of the vacuum box, and I need two ports on each side because their are two wires.
Worse still, the waveports can't descriminate between the two sets of wires. If I place the lines far apart so that one wire can't excite the other, and I excite a single wire with port 1, and locate port 2 on the second wire on the opposite end of the box, the simulation will still give me a 100% power transfer for S(1,2).
I have thought about using lumped ports instead, but I don't know the impedance of the transmission lines, and I want to lumped ports to be impedance matched to the lines.
Can anyone help set the ports properly for this simulation? Thanks in advance.
